He~lth Officer Dr. O'Brien submitted the following report for the <br />month of ~[s~roh.r The health of the Village was not too bad during the <br />month of March. During the latter part of the month cases of Grippe began <br />to develope, this w~s predicted for early in the winter but did not come <br />about. The ringwor.~, situation is slightly on the wane. Theme was one <br />~ase of scarlet fever reported and two cases of mumps. There were some <br />oases of pneumonia but these were not reported but sent to the hospital. <br />Sample of water was taken and sent to Albany and report received was satis- <br />factory as usual. Motion by Trustee Terwilliger and seconded by ~Tr6stee <br />Berinato the report be accepted as read. <br /> <br />~ 2812.
